Key Criteria for Evaluating Intimate Wipes for Sensitive Skin
Navigating the personal care market in the Philippines requires a clear understanding of what makes a product safe and effective. The combination of high ambient temperatures, humidity, and daily physical activity can increase sweat production and friction, making the choice of intimate care products highly consequential. To make an informed decision, you must evaluate products based on objective criteria rather than relying solely on brand popularity or packaging aesthetics.

Gentleness and Ingredient Safety
The primary consideration for any product used on sensitive skin is its chemical formulation. The natural vulvovaginal environment maintains a delicate, slightly acidic pH balance, typically ranging from 3.5 to 4.5. Using products that disrupt this natural acidity can lead to discomfort, dryness, or an imbalance in local microflora.
When evaluating intimate wipes, look for pH-balanced formulations specifically designed to match this natural acidity. Avoid products containing ethyl alcohol or isopropyl alcohol, as these ingredients strip natural moisture and can cause a painful burning sensation on sensitive or chafed skin. Similarly, parabens used as preservatives should be avoided, as they are known sensitizers that can trigger contact dermatitis in reactive individuals.
Fragrance is another critical factor. While scented wipes may seem appealing for odor control, added perfumes are a leading cause of localized allergic reactions. Opting for fragrance-free or unscented options is generally safer for highly sensitive skin. Always check the physical packaging for claims such as “dermatologically tested” or “hypoallergenic,” but remember that these labels are not universally standardized. You must verify the complete ingredient list on the physical product or official brand pages, as formulations can change without prior notice.
Cleaning Effectiveness and Material Quality
Beyond the chemical formula, the physical properties of the wipe determine how well it performs without causing mechanical irritation. The thickness of the wipe, often measured by its fabric weight, directly impacts its durability. Thin, flimsy wipes tend to tear or bunch up during use, which can lead to uneven cleaning and require you to use multiple sheets.
Texture also plays a significant role in cleaning efficiency. Some wipes feature an embossed or textured pattern designed to lift away sweat, sebum, and impurities effectively with minimal pressure. Smooth wipes, while gentle, may require more wipes or firmer wiping, which can cause friction-induced irritation on delicate skin. The material composition is equally important; wipes made from natural, biodegradable fibers like spunlace viscose or cotton tend to feel softer and retain moisture more evenly than those containing high percentages of synthetic polyester.
Moisture retention is a delicate balance. A wipe must be sufficiently wet to glide smoothly over the skin, but it should not leave behind a heavy, sticky residue. In the humid climate of the Philippines, excess moisture that does not dry cleanly can trap sweat and heat, potentially creating an environment conducive to fungal or bacterial overgrowth. Look for formulas that leave a clean, dry, yet hydrated finish.
Value for Money and Pack Sizes
Evaluating the cost-effectiveness of intimate wipes requires looking beyond the initial retail price. To find the true value, you should calculate the cost per sheet by dividing the total price of the pack by the number of individual wipes inside. This calculation allows you to compare premium clinical brands directly with mass-market budget options.
Packaging design is a frequently overlooked factor that directly impacts value. In hot, tropical climates, adhesive sticker seals on wipe packs tend to lose their stickiness quickly due to dust, humidity, and repeated opening. Once the seal fails, the remaining wipes dry out rapidly, rendering them useless and wasting your money. Packs equipped with a rigid, plastic flip-top lid offer superior moisture protection, ensuring that the last wipe in the pack remains as moist and usable as the first.
Pack sizes also dictate convenience and value. Small travel packs containing 10 to 20 sheets are highly portable and fit easily into small bags or pockets, making them ideal for commuting or travel, though they usually carry a higher cost per sheet. Larger bulk packs containing 40 to 80 sheets offer better economic value for home use but are less practical to carry around. Because prices fluctuate across online marketplaces and local drugstores, checking current listings and promotional bundles is the best way to secure a fair deal.
How Munafie Wipes Compare to Market Alternatives
Comparing Munafie wipes to other options in the Philippine market reveals distinct differences in formulation, material quality, and target audience. Munafie wipes are widely recognized for their highly economical pricing and compact, visually appealing packaging. They are primarily designed for general, quick-use freshness and are highly favored by budget-conscious consumers who do not have severe skin sensitivities.
In contrast, clinical intimate wipes available in local drugstores are formulated with a strict focus on gynecological health. These clinical brands often incorporate lactic acid to actively support and maintain the natural acidic pH of the intimate area. They are typically fragrance-free, thoroughly tested by dermatologists, and designed for daily hygiene, making them the preferred choice for individuals prone to infections or localized irritation. However, this specialized formulation comes at a significantly higher cost per sheet compared to Munafie.
Another common alternative is premium baby wipes. Many users opt for baby wipes because they are formulated for infant skin, meaning they are generally free from alcohol, parabens, and strong fragrances. Baby wipes also tend to be thicker and come in larger bulk packs with secure flip-top lids, offering excellent value for home use. However, baby wipes are formulated to match a baby’s skin pH, which is closer to neutral (around 5.5 to 7.0), meaning they do not provide the specific acidic pH balance required for adult intimate care.
For eco-conscious consumers, organic and biodegradable wipes made from 100% plant-based fibers represent a growing segment. These wipes avoid synthetic plastics entirely and are often infused with organic soothing agents like aloe vera or chamomile. While they offer excellent material quality and environmental peace of mind, they are the most expensive option per sheet and may not be as widely available in physical retail stores across the Philippines.
| Wipe Category | Key Ingredient Focus | Common Pack Sizes | Best For |
|---|---|---|---|
| Munafie Wipes | Light soothing ingredients, mild fragrance options | 10 to 40 sheets | Budget-conscious quick freshness and travel convenience |
| Clinical Intimate Wipes | Lactic acid, pH-balanced, fragrance-free | 10 to 20 sheets | Highly sensitive skin and targeted gynecological care |
| Organic / Biodegradable Wipes | Plant-based fibers, aloe vera, chamomile | 20 to 60 sheets | Eco-conscious users looking for plastic-free options |
| Premium Baby Wipes | Ultra-pure water, minimal ingredients, unscented | 80 to 100 sheets (bulk) | Multi-purpose family use and cost-effective home care |
By understanding these distinctions, you can map your personal requirements to the category that best serves your routine. If your skin is highly resilient and you prioritize low-cost portability, Munafie or basic travel wipes are highly practical. If you experience frequent irritation, investing in clinical-grade intimate wipes is a safer approach to maintaining your skin health.
Purchasing Channels and Authenticity Checks in the Philippines
To ensure you are using safe personal care products, you must purchase them through reliable channels and verify their authenticity. The rise of online marketplaces has made a vast array of intimate wipes, including imported brands like Munafie, highly accessible. However, this convenience also increases the risk of encountering counterfeit or poorly stored products.
Safe purchasing channels in the Philippines include:
- Official Flagship Stores: When shopping on major e-commerce platforms, always look for the official brand store or certified mall distributor tags. These sellers source products directly from the manufacturers, ensuring proper quality control.
- Established Local Drugstores: National pharmacy chains are highly reliable physical retail options. These chains maintain strict supply chain standards and temperature-controlled storage.
- Large Supermarket Chains: Major supermarkets carry a consistent inventory of reputable, locally registered intimate and baby wipes, offering a dependable physical shopping experience.
When your purchase arrives or when buying in-store, use this practical checklist to verify product authenticity:
- Factory Seals: Ensure the outer plastic wrapping, sticker seal, or plastic flip-top lid is completely intact. Any sign of peeling, re-gluing, or puncture indicates potential tampering or exposure to air, which can lead to bacterial contamination.
- Batch Numbers and Expiration Dates: Legitimate manufacturers print clear, legible batch numbers and expiration dates directly on the packaging, usually using a dot-matrix print or embossed stamp. Be suspicious of products where these details are missing, smudged, or printed on a separate adhesive label that can be easily removed.
- Legible Labeling and FDA Registration: Check the back of the packaging for clear, grammatically correct product descriptions, ingredient lists, and manufacturer details. In the Philippines, reputable personal care products should feature a valid Food and Drug Administration (FDA) registration or notification number on the label, which you can verify through the official FDA verification portal.
- Print Quality: Counterfeit products often feature blurry graphics, washed-out colors, or spelling mistakes on the packaging. If the print quality looks cheap or irregular, do not use the product.
Avoid buying personal care items from unverified third-party sellers offering prices that seem too good to be true. Counterfeit wipes are often manufactured in unsanitary facilities without quality control, meaning they may contain harmful bacteria, mold, or restricted chemical preservatives that can cause severe allergic reactions, chemical burns, or infections when applied to sensitive intimate areas.
Decision Guide: Matching Intimate Wipes to Your Routine
To choose the ideal intimate wipe for your daily life, consider how your physical activities, skin type, and environment interact. The following scenarios can help guide your final decision:
- For Post-Workout Freshness or Commuting: If you need a quick way to wipe away sweat after a long commute in transit or after a gym session, prioritize compact portability and rapid drying. Munafie wipes or standard travel-sized wipes are excellent for this, as they fit easily into small bags and provide a cooling sensation. Remember to seal the pack tightly immediately after extraction to preserve the remaining sheets in the heat.
- For Highly Reactive or Allergy-Prone Skin: If you have a history of contact dermatitis, yeast infections, or general sensitivity, prioritize clinical-grade, fragrance-free intimate wipes. Look for formulations that contain lactic acid to support your skin's natural acidic barrier, and avoid any products containing added perfumes or essential oils.
- For Daily Home Use and Family Care: If you prefer keeping wipes in your bathroom for regular daily use, prioritize bulk packaging with a rigid plastic flip-top lid. Premium, unscented baby wipes or larger packs of clinical wipes offer the best cost-per-sheet value and are less likely to dry out over weeks of storage.
- For the Eco-Conscious Consumer: If you want to minimize plastic waste, choose wipes explicitly labeled as 100% biodegradable, compostable, or plastic-free. These are typically made from plant fibers like bamboo or cotton and break down much faster than standard synthetic wipes.
Regardless of which brand you choose, make it a habit to read the ingredient list every time you repurchase. Manufacturers frequently update their product formulations, alter preservative systems, or introduce new fragrances without changing the front packaging design. A product that worked well for you in the past may suddenly cause irritation if the ingredients have been modified.
Finally, maintain a clear safety boundary: intimate wipes are designed for external use only and are meant to be a convenient supplement, not a permanent replacement for regular washing with clean water. If you experience localized redness, itching, burning, swelling, or unusual discharge, discontinue use of the wipes immediately. If these symptoms persist, consult a healthcare professional or gynecologist for a proper diagnosis and treatment plan.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Can I use intimate wipes every day?
While intimate wipes are highly convenient for maintaining freshness on the go, they are not designed to replace daily washing with clean water. Frequent or excessive use of wipes—especially those containing fragrances, preservatives, or surfactants—can strip the skin’s natural lipid barrier and disrupt the delicate microbial balance of the intimate area. This is particularly true in hot, humid climates like the Philippines, where the skin may already be stressed by sweat and friction. For optimal hygiene, limit wipe usage to situations where water is unavailable, such as during travel, after workouts, or in public restrooms. Always follow the manufacturer’s specific usage instructions and monitor your skin for any signs of dryness or irritation.
Are Munafie wipes safe to use during pregnancy?
Pregnancy triggers significant hormonal changes that can alter the body’s natural pH levels and make the intimate area highly sensitive and more susceptible to irritation or infections. While many intimate wipes are formulated to be mild, pregnant individuals should exercise extra caution. It is crucial to carefully review the ingredient list of any wipe you plan to use, paying close attention to the presence of added fragrances, essential oils, or strong chemical preservatives that could trigger an allergic reaction. Because safety standards and personal sensitivities are heightened during this period, you should consult your obstetrician or healthcare provider before introducing any new intimate care products into your daily routine.
